The eagerly-anticipated Euro 2024 team of the tournament has finally been revealed and the star-studded XI is packed with talent.
Despite reaching the final however, only one England player made the 11 and it is not the star people expected.
Starting in goal, France's Mike Maignan made the grade with his excellent performances.
At left-back, it was Spain's very own Marc Cucurella, who famously set up Mikel Oyarzabal’s late winner to clinch the elusive trophy.
The centre-back pairing picked was a formidable duo with two Premier League giants included: William Saliba and Manuel Akanji.
As for right-back, fans were shocked to see it was England's Kyle Walker.

As for the rest of the team, it was Spanish galore.
A midfield three of Fabian Ruiz, Rodri and Dani Olmo, an unbeatable trio.
Olmo remarkably finished as a joint Golden Boot winner, despite initially being only a replacement for the injured Pedri.
The front three moreover is frightening.
Nico Williams, Jamal Musiala and Lamine Yamal take the crowns. The future is now.
